Position: The role you would play on our Multi-disciplinary Team
- Develop and administer treatment plans for children with neurodevelopmental challenges
- Collaborate care with the multi-disciplinary team
- Help children with various disabilities increase independence in daily childhood occupations, using play-based activities
- Utilize sensory-based strategies to promote childhood skill development
- Modify the learning environment to suit patients' skill progressions
- Educate parents to support skill generalization within the home or community.
- Recommend modifications or equipment to promote independence at home
- Assess and record patients’ activities and progress for clinical documentation, progress reporting and discharge planning
